Imagine what it's like being Jack Hannah. You've been on TV for years, you're respected for your knowledge and sense of humor and then suddenly some wackjob from Australia slides in and scoops up all the press. You can't scan a TV guide without finding at least one special from "The Crocodile Hunter," to say nothing of his TV series, his books, and he even had a motion picture deal.

While Jack Hannah may not be the red-hot property that the Croc Dude is right now, he's still good for a solid hour of entertainment. Which brings us to the first of his new trio of specials for the Travel Channel.

Jack Hannah's Top Ten Places To See Dangerous Animals manages to combine the Travel Channel's love of Top Ten lists with some good old fashioned nature footage. The hour-long special combines snippets from Hannah's travels with some new interview footage of him explaining why he picked each location as one of the best places to spot a dangerous animal. And to prove the point, some of the footage shows Hannah being bitten, kicked, snapped at and in one case, kicked in the lower 40 by a cranky Emu.

The special is fun, particularly if you enjoy watching Hannah in physical discomfort. He falls down repeatedly on hills, is trapped in a jeep by a pride of Lions, and is almost turned into tv host chum by a school of hungry sharks.

While the "animals gone wild" parts of the show are entertaining, what really sells the program is some of the spectacular footage. There is a hauntingly beautiful segment in the waters of the Caribbean, and some amazing scenes of wild dogs hunting in Africa. So the end result is one solid hour of cable entertainment, and a nice alternative to the NBC reruns which most people will probably end up watching.

Two other specials air on the Travel Channel later this month, and I would recommend all three of them. Although the Croc Hunter may have a better agent, Jack Hannah still knows how to delivery the goods.

Jack Hannah's Top Ten Places To See Dangerous Animals debuts on the Travel Channel on Thursday, June 12th, 2003 at 8:00pm ET/PT.
